(1) We are in a design of a product using TPS62088. We have a question regarding the input routing of this buck converter from the Li-Ion Battery. We want to connect the TPS62088 via the Li-Ion Battery through a routing of width = 200um, thickness = 50um, and length = 20 mm, this routing is in the second (inner) layer. The buck converter is operating at 0.9V @ 3A output current, with L = 240 nH. Our use case of VIN = 2.4V -4.4V.  Can you guide us regarding the input routing of this TPS62088, as the routing will be highly dependent on the input current profile. May be a detailed email from one of the PCB layout engineers may help us. 

(2) Also, can you confirm how much is the input parasitic inductance (from the input routing) we can afford without making this product in an unstable state or any performance degradation.
